San Antonio College is located in San Antonio, TX.

For the most recent IPEDS reporting year, 22 dental support services degrees were awarded at San Antonio College.

Studying Online at San Antonio College

Online coursework is an option at San Antonio College. Among 19,901 students, 7,478 (38%) were enrolled entirely in distance education and 6,057 (30%) took at least some classes online.

Student Demographics & Diversity

Below you’ll find the diversity of Dental Support Services graduates at San Antonio College, broken down by degree level.

Across all degree levels, Dental Support Services graduates at San Antonio College are 95% women (21) and 5% men (1).

Dental Support Services Associate’s Program at San Antonio College

Among the 9 associate’s dental support services degrees awarded at San Antonio College, 100% were women (9) and 0% were men (0).
